How they compare

Gambia currently reports 65.86 years against 65.77 years in Congo, a difference of 0.09 years.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 74 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Congo ahead.

Congo ranks 206th and Gambia ranks 205th of 236 countries.

Across the 8 decades both report, Congo averaged higher in 7 and Gambia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Congo Gambia Difference Ahead
1950s 43.11 years 32.44 years 10.67 years Congo
1960s 50.53 years 36.82 years 13.71 years Congo
1970s 55.16 years 41.94 years 13.22 years Congo
1980s 57.37 years 47.73 years 9.64 years Congo
1990s 54.83 years 53.94 years 0.8896 years Congo
2000s 58.3 years 58.89 years 0.586 years Gambia
2010s 63.24 years 62.8 years 0.4413 years Congo
2020s 64.84 years 64.75 years 0.0924 years Congo

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
